Best Quotes about Hope

1.
From the withered tree, a flower blooms.

2.
Let your hopes, not your hurts, shape your future.
Schuller, Robert H.

3.
Hope is the parent of faith.
Bartol, Cyrus A.

4.
Hope, the patent medicine for disease, disaster, sin.
Rice, Wallace

5.
Hope is the thing with feathers That perches in the soul. And sings the tune Without the words, and never stops at all.
Emily Dickinson

6.
He gains a great deal who loses a vain hope.
Proverb, Italian

7.
The very least you can do in your life is to figure out what you hope for. And the most you can do is live inside that hope. Not admire it from a distance but live right in it, under its roof.
Kingsolver, Barbara

8.
Let hope inspire you, but let not idealism blind you. Proverb Don't look back, you can never look back.
Henley, Don

9.
That glittering hope is immemorial and beckons many men to their undoing.
Euripides

10.
Hope is the best possession. None are completely wretched but those who are without hope. Few are reduced so low as that.
Hazlitt, William

11.
Those who hope for no other life are dead even for this.
Goethe, Johann Wolfgang Von

12.
Hope, like the gleaming taper's light, Adorns and cheers our way; And still, as darker grows the night, Emits a brighter ray.
Oliver Goldsmith

13.
There is hope for all of us. Well, anyway, if you don't die you live through it, day in, day out.
Becker, May L.

14.
Hope is necessary in every condition.
Samuel Johnson

15.
Hope is the dream of a soul awake.
Proverb, French

16.
With high hope for the future, no prediction is ventured.
Lincoln, Abraham

17.
Hope begins in the dark, the stubborn hope that if you just show up and try to do the right thing, the dawn will come. You wait and watch and work: You don't give up.
Anne Lamott

18.
Extreme hopes are born from extreme misery.
Russell, Bertrand

19.
To give a generous hope to a man of his own nature, is to enrich him immeasurably.
Channing, William Ellery

20.
To love means loving the unlovable. To forgive means pardoning the unpardonable. Faith means believing the unbelievable. Hope means hoping when everything seems hopeless.
Chesterton, Gilbert K.

21.
Hope is only the love of life.
Henri-FrÚdÚric Amiel

22.
To the sick, while there is life there is hope.
Cicero, Marcus T.

23.
Hope is a good thing but not if you depend on it solely.

24.
I can endure my own despair, but not another's hope.
William Walsh

25.
The phoenix hope, can wing her way through the desert skies, and still defying fortune's spite; revive from ashes and rise.
Cervantes, Miguel De

26.
Our hopes are but memories reversed.

27.
Honest winter, snow clad and with the frosted beard, I can welcome not uncordially; but that long deferment of the calendar's promise, that weeping loom of March and April, that bitter blast outraging the honor of May -- how often has it robbed me of heart and hope.
Gissing, George Robert

28.
Hope is the dream of a waking man.
Aristotle

29.
Of all ills that one endures, hope is a cheap and universal cure.
Cowley, Abraham

30.
Hope is the feeling you have that the feeling you have isn't permanent.
Kerr, Jean

31.
Where there is no vision, there is no hope.
Carver, George Washington

32.
He who has health, has hope. And he who has hope, has everything.
Proverb, Arabian

33.
Every parent is at some time the father of the unreturned prodigal, with nothing to do but keep his house open to hope.
Ciardi, John

34.
Hope doesn't come from calculating whether the good news is winning out over the bad. It's simply a choice to take action.
Anna Lappe

35.
Appetite, with an opinion of attaining, is called hope; the same, without such opinion, despair.
Thomas Hobbes

36.
Men and women are limited not by the place of their birth, not by the color of their skin, but by the size of their hope.
Johnson, John

37.
It is difficult to say what is impossible, for the dream of yesterday is the hope of today and the reality of tomorrow.
Robert H. Goddard

38.
We have been told we cannot do this by a chorus of cynics. They will only grow louder and more dissonant in the weeks to come. We've been asked to pause for a reality check; we've been warned against offering the people of this nation false hope. But in the unlikely story that is America, there has never been anything false about hope.
Barack Obama

39.
In our sad condition our only consolation is the expectancy of another life. Here below all is incomprehensible.
Luther, Martin

40.
If it were not for hopes, the heart would break.
Fuller, Thomas

41.
Hope is the struggle of the soul, breaking loose from what is perishable, and attesting her eternity.
Melville, Herman

42.
He that lives upon hope will die fasting.
Benjamin Franklin

43.
Fear cannot be without hope nor hope without fear.
Spinoza, Baruch (Benedict de)

44.
Hope is a bad thing. It means that you are not what you want to be. It means that part of you is dead, if not all of you. It means that you entertain illusions. It's a sort of spiritual clap, I should say.
Miller, Henry

45.
What can I know? What ought I to do? What can I hope?
Kant, Immanuel

46.
Hope for the best, but prepare for the worst.
Proverb, English

47.
Hope is the only universal liar who never loses his reputation for veracity.
Ingersoll, Robert Green

48.
Hope is like a hairball trembling from its birth...
Rossetti, Christina

49.
Who can hope for nothing, should despair for nothing.
Seneca

50.
Don't wish it were easier, wish you were better.
Rohn, Jim
